The Business Campus Oasis
Nestled within Westminster, Colorado, CirclePoint Park is a verdant retreat in the midst of the CirclePoint Campus business development. This 3-acre green space might be compact, but it offers plenty of charm with its open grassy areas where you can kick off your shoes and take a breather from the workday.
Hit the Trails
One of the best things about this park is how it doesn't exist in isolation. The park connects to the surrounding trail system, giving you access to miles of paths for a quick jog, a contemplative walk, or just a change of scenery during your lunch hour. Regardless of whether you're a campus employee or a local resident, these trail connections make the park feel like part of something bigger.
What's There to Do?
For a relatively small park, CirclePoint offers a surprising number of amenities. Need to answer some emails but can't stand being indoors another minute? Head to the gazebo with its electrical outlets - nature and productivity in one spot!
Feeling playful? Try your hand at the disc golf course or practice your putting skills on the small putting green. When you're ready to relax, sink into one of the comfortable Adirondack chairs scattered within the park. These cozy seating options give you an ideal vantage point to take in your surroundings.
On hot Colorado days, you'll appreciate the thoughtfully placed shaded areas that make the park enjoyable year-round.
The Story Behind the Space
CirclePoint Park didn't just happen - it was carefully planned through a collaboration between developers and the City of Westminster park system. This partnership aimed to create a space that would serve both the business campus and the broader community, blending work and recreation in one harmonious setting.
Thoughtful Design
True to its name, the park's circular layout creates a natural centerpiece for the surrounding development. This intentional design offers a refreshing contrast to the structured office buildings nearby. The open, flowing layout accommodates various activities while maintaining a sense of tranquility in an urban setting. And yes, you can bring your four-legged friends along - the green spaces are pet-friendly.
